Stefan Wachter wrote:
> Hi all,
>
> I use an overlay to implement a navigation bar in the left margin of a
> document. It seems to me that the processing of the overlay is done only
> once and not for every page again. In addition, the \lastpage is not
> available.
>
> Does anyone know a solution? Maybe headers/footers are a solution. But
> how is absolute positioning accomplished with them?
Hi Stefan, header/footer is a solution but I use another
\def\PageNavig{\setlayer[navbar][x=0cm,y=10cm]{\the\pageno}}
\appendtoks
\PageNavig
\to \everypagebody
for this task.
